Kill Me

Kill Me - Season 8 Episode 8 - South Park

PETA finds Stan in the woods but they care more about the horse. If he wants to coexist with the animals on their compound, he'll need permission from their leader.

This short clip is a fragment from the episode Douche and Turd (Season 8, Episode 8)

Check out a full list of episodes from season 8

Watch clip

Watch this clip on the website

Clips from the same episode "Douche and Turd"